Quote:
Apple is seeking to block sales of all Samsung Galaxy devices, phones as well as tablets, across Europe.

It mirrors an earlier call for an EU-wide injunction banning sales that was granted in Germany, but is far more aggressive...the Dutch injunction that Apple is seeking would impose a ban on the sale and distribution and could effect all of Europe and all Galaxy products," he said.


If in doubt, ban the products from the country through which all Samsung products are imported to the whole of Europe!

http://www.techradar.com/news/mobile-computing/tablets/apple-chases-europe-wide-samsung-ban-994105

Quote:
It's a stealth attack, with the Californian company hoping to cut off European supply of the devices by going after Samsung and its partners in the Netherlands, Europe's supply entry point for Samsung's hardware.

And it's not just the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 this time; Apple's complaint lists every Galaxy device – from smartphones like the Samsung Galaxy SII to the tablet line up.

I don't see how any of the Galaxy phones resemble the iPhone, certainly not enough to warrant any kind of injunction.

Certainly Apple's case in Europe is severely weakened since they can't rely on their software patent portfolio over here.
